On 2/28/24 9:58 AM, Andrii Nakryiko wrote:
> Also, even if the bpf_program pointer is correct, it could be a
> program of the wrong type, so I think we should add a bit more
> validation here, given these pointers are set by users directly after
> bpf_object is opened.

+1. The checking that is done at open time (collect_st_ops_relos) should have 
been moved here (init_kern_struct_ops, i.e. load time). I saw Eduard (thanks!) 
has already done that in his set:
